Dog locator subscription services have become increasingly popular among pet owners who are looking for ways to ensure the safety and well-being of their beloved companions. With advancements in technology, these services now offer a range of features that go beyond simple tracking, providing peace of mind and convenience. One of the most sought-after tools in this category is the live tracking GPS dog collar, which allows pet owners to monitor their dogs' whereabouts in real-time.
The concept behind live tracking GPS dog collars is straightforward yet highly effective. These devices are equipped with GPS technology that enables them to pinpoint the exact location of a dog at any given moment. The information is then transmitted to a mobile app or web platform, allowing pet owners to track their pets from virtually anywhere. This level of accessibility has transformed how people manage their pets' safety, particularly in urban environments where the risk of losing a dog is higher.

When considering a live tracking GPS dog collar, it's essential to evaluate the various subscription plans available. Most companies offer tiered pricing structures that cater to different needs and budgets. Basic plans typically include fundamental tracking features, while premium packages may incorporate additional functionalities such as geofencing, activity monitoring, and health alerts. Geofencing, for instance, allows users to set virtual boundaries around specific areas. If the dog ventures outside these predefined zones, the owner receives an instant notification, enabling swift action to prevent potential dangers.
One of the standout benefits of live tracking GPS dog collars is their ability to provide real-time updates. Unlike traditional tracking methods that rely on periodic check-ins, these collars continuously transmit location data, ensuring that pet owners always know where their dogs are. This feature is especially valuable during outdoor activities like hiking or camping, where dogs might wander off into unfamiliar territory. By having access to live updates, owners can quickly locate and retrieve their pets before they encounter hazardous situations.
Another advantage of live tracking GPS dog collars is their compatibility with modern smartphones and tablets. Most providers develop dedicated apps that integrate seamlessly with iOS and Android operating systems, making it easy for users to stay connected with their pets. These apps often come with user-friendly interfaces that display maps, historical tracking data, and other relevant statistics. Some even allow multiple family members to access the same account, fostering collaboration in pet care responsibilities.
While the primary function of live tracking GPS dog collars is to enhance safety, many models also focus on promoting overall pet health. Advanced collars can track a dog's daily activity levels, sleep patterns, and calorie expenditure, offering insights into their physical condition. For instance, if a dog becomes less active over time, the collar might alert the owner, prompting further investigation into possible underlying health issues. Similarly, some collars monitor environmental factors such as temperature and humidity, sending notifications if conditions become unsuitable for the dog's comfort or safety.
Despite the numerous advantages, there are certain considerations to keep in mind when choosing a live tracking GPS dog collar. Battery life is one of the most critical factors, as frequent recharging can be inconvenient. Many collars offer extended battery life, lasting several days or even weeks on a single charge, but this varies depending on usage intensity and specific model specifications. Additionally, some collars require regular charging docks or special cables, so it's important to ensure compatibility with existing equipment.

Another consideration is the size and weight of the collar. Not all dogs are suited for the same type of device, and smaller breeds may find heavier collars uncomfortable or burdensome. Manufacturers generally provide guidelines regarding appropriate collar sizes based on a dog's weight and neck circumference, helping owners make informed decisions. It's also worth noting that some collars are designed specifically for rugged use, featuring waterproof and shock-resistant materials ideal for active or adventurous dogs.
Cost is another significant factor when evaluating live tracking GPS dog collars. While the initial purchase price may seem reasonable, ongoing subscription fees can add up over time. Therefore, it's crucial to assess the value provided by each plan relative to individual needs. Some services offer free trials or discounts for long-term commitments, which can help mitigate expenses. Moreover, comparing different providers' offerings can reveal hidden costs or limitations, ensuring that the chosen service aligns with expectations.
Privacy and security are additional aspects to consider when using live tracking GPS dog collars. As these devices collect sensitive information about a dog's movements and habits, it's vital to choose a provider that prioritizes data protection. Reputable companies implement robust encryption protocols and adhere to strict privacy policies, safeguarding both the pet's and owner's personal information. Reading customer reviews and testimonials can provide valuable insights into a company's commitment to security and reliability.
In addition to personal use, live tracking GPS dog collars have found applications in professional settings such as animal shelters, veterinary clinics, and rescue organizations. These institutions benefit from the technology by improving operational efficiency and enhancing animal welfare. For example, shelters can use collars to monitor foster dogs' activities, ensuring they receive adequate exercise and socialization. Veterinarians may employ collars to gather detailed health data, aiding in diagnosis and treatment planning. Rescue teams, on the other hand, leverage the technology to locate lost or stray animals more effectively, increasing the chances of successful reunions with their owners.
As demand for live tracking GPS dog collars continues to grow, manufacturers are investing heavily in research and development to improve product offerings. Innovations such as longer battery life, enhanced accuracy, and expanded connectivity options are becoming standard features. Furthermore, integration with smart home ecosystems is gaining traction, allowing collars to interact with other devices like doorbells, cameras, and thermostats. This interconnected approach not only simplifies pet management but also contributes to creating smarter, more harmonious living environments.

For pet owners seeking to maximize the benefits of live tracking GPS dog collars, education and preparation are key. Understanding how the device works, its limitations, and best practices for use can significantly enhance the experience. Regular firmware updates and software upgrades should be performed to ensure optimal performance and security. Additionally, familiarizing oneself with emergency procedures, such as what to do if the collar malfunctions or loses signal, can prevent unnecessary stress during critical moments.
